全部知识点

第2401题

数组可看成线性结构的一种推广,因此与线性表一样,可以对它进行插入、删除等操作。

第2402题

稀疏矩阵的压缩存储有两种方式:三元组表和十字链表。

第2403题

当一棵有n个结点的二叉树按层次从上到下,同层次从左到右将数据存放在一维数组 A[l...n]中时,数组中第i个结点的左孩子为2i。

第2404题

哈夫曼树是带权路径最短的树,路径上权值较大的结点离根较近。

第2405题

对于有N个结点的二叉树,其高度为log2n。

第2406题

用邻接矩阵法存储一个图所需的存储单元数目与图的边数有关。

第2407题

无向图的邻接矩阵一定是对称矩阵,有向图的邻接矩阵一定是非对称矩阵。

第2408题

Prim(普里姆)算法适用于求稠密网的最小生成树;kruskal(克鲁斯卡尔)算法适用于求稀疏网的最小生成树。

第2409题

Dijkstra最短路径算法从源点到其余各顶点的最短路径的路径长度按路径长度依次递增的次序依次产生最短路径。

第2410题

折半查找法的查找速度一定比顺序查找法快 。

第2411题

在任意一棵非空二叉排序树中,删除某结点后又将其插入,则所得二叉排序树与原二叉排序树相同。

第2412题

分别采用堆排序、快速排序、冒泡排序和归并排序,对初态为有序的表,则最省时间的是冒泡排序,最费时间的是快速排序。

第2413题

算法的时间复杂度取决于( )

第2414题

计算机算法指( )。

第2415题

从逻辑上可以把数据结构分为( )两大类。

第2416题

数据结构中,与所使用的计算机无关的是数据的( )结构。

第2417题

算法的目的是()

第2418题

计算机中的算法指的是解决某一个问题的有限运算序列,它必须具备具备输入、输出和( )等5个特性。

第2419题

下面程序的时间复杂度为 ( )。

for(i=0;i<m;i++)
   for(j=0;j<n;j++)
     a[i][j]=i*j;
第2420题

程序段

i=0;s=0;
while(++i<=n)
{ 
     int p=1;
    for(j=0; j<i; j++)
       p*=j;
     s=s+p; 
}

该程序段的时间复杂度为 (   ) 。

0.056136s